How to build a composable CDP using Databricks and Snowplow?

To build a composable CDP using Databricks and Snowplow:

  • Start by using Snowplow to capture first-party event data from various customer touchpoints (web, mobile, etc.)
  • Stream the data into Databricks for real-time processing and transformation, leveraging Apache Spark for large-scale data processing
  • Store transformed data in a data warehouse like Delta Lake for scalable, reliable storage
  • Use Databricks' machine learning capabilities to create insights and segmentation based on customer behavior
  • Integrate the processed data with marketing platforms for personalized customer engagement and real-time campaign execution

Get Started

Whether you’re modernizing your customer data infrastructure or building AI-powered applications, Snowplow helps eliminate engineering complexity so you can focus on delivering smarter customer experiences.